Message type: E = Error
Message class: DT - Table activation (incl. indexes)
Message number: 098
Message text: No activation authorization for & &. Entry not possible.

- No activation authorization for & &. Entry not possible. ?The SAP error message DT098 ("No activation authorization for & &. Entry not possible.") typically occurs when a user attempts to activate a data object (like a DataSource, InfoObject, or other data-related objects) in SAP BW (Business Warehouse) or SAP HANA and does not have the necessary authorizations to perform that action.
Cause:
- Authorization Issues: The user does not have the required authorization to activate the specific object. This could be due to missing roles or authorizations in the user's profile.
- Object Locking: The object might be locked by another user or process, preventing activation.
- Transport Issues: If the object was transported from another system, there might be issues with the transport that affect activation.
Solution:
Check Authorizations:
- Use transaction code
SU53
immediately after the error occurs to check for missing authorizations.- Review the user's roles and authorizations in transaction
PFCG
to ensure that the necessary authorizations for activation are included.Request Additional Authorizations:
- If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, contact your SAP security team or administrator to request the required roles or authorizations.
Check Object Locking:
- Use transaction
SM12
to check if the object is locked by another user. If it is, you may need to wait for the lock to be released or contact the user who has locked it.Review Transport Requests:
- If the object was recently transported, check the transport logs for any errors or issues that might have occurred during the transport process.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to SAP Notes or documentation related to the specific object type you are trying to activate for any additional troubleshooting steps.
Related Information:
Transaction Codes:
SU53
: Display Authorization CheckPFCG
: Role MaintenanceSM12
: Display and Delete LocksSE03
: Transport Organizer ToolsSAP Notes: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address specific issues related to the error message DT098.
User Roles: Ensure that the user has roles that include authorization objects like S_TCODE
(for transaction codes) and any specific authorization objects related to data activation.
